> JOIN THE RURAL GREEN CAUCUS
>
> At the Milwaukee Convention a group of Greens from around the US met to
form
> a Rural Caucus. Ten states were represented and discussion revealed that
> rural areas not surprisingly share common issues. We determined that it is
> essential to the party that a Rural Caucus form to represent these issues
to
> the national and work with rural locals to organize and advocate Green
> values.
>
> Formation of a national caucus requires the participation of at least 15
> states and 100 members. One of the benefits is a seat on the national
> delegation.  We now have 60 members in 20 states.

> Rural Green Caucus Mission Statement:
>
> The Rural Green Caucus of the Green Party of the United States advocates
for
> rural perspectives within the party, promotes the growth of the Green
Party
> in rural areas, and supports the efforts of its members to build a
> sustainable society.
